Default How do I change default number format?

hi dwayne1017,

it seems that the entire workbook on which u r working has been formatted as
currency . first, select the cells u want to give input, format them as
numbers (with or without decimals) and then re-enter the data (because
entering the text first and then chaning the format of cell/s does not work
properly in excel sometimes).
